The Kansas Department of Revenue encourages residents to file 2010 Individual Income Tax Returns online with the new version of the easy-to-use Kansas WebFile (https://www.kansas.gov/webfile).&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;“Our goal is to make it easy and inexpensive for people to file their state tax returns online,” said Revenue Secretary Nick Jordan. “Kansas WebFile is not only free and simple to use, but people who have their refunds deposited electronically will receive their money much faster than a paper check.”&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;This year, the state is distributing a limited number of paper income tax forms and booklets to save taxpayer dollars. Online filing through WebFile is secure, fast and paperless. It also allows citizens to have their refunds directly deposited in their bank accounts much quicker than they would receive a paper check. Direct deposit refunds may be received in less than a week, and online filers requesting paper check refunds receive theirs up to 80 percent sooner than paper filers. In addition, paper filed returns do not qualify for direct deposit refunds.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;The state originally launched WebFile in 2002. Citizens and businesses now have 24/7 access to view and securely pay for motor vehicle records online. &l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;The Kansas Department of Motor Vehicles has 2.2 million licensed drivers. The Driver Control Bureau processes nearly 26,000 paper and over-the-counter requests for motor vehicle records each year. By providing citizens and businesses the option to view motor vehicle records online, the department hopes to make these requests more convenient for the users and minimize the impact the paper and over-the-counter requests have on its staff. &l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;Kansas.gov subscribers will continue to have full access to the current online motor vehicle records service. These businesses now have 24/7 access to renew and securely pay for their license renewals online. &l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;The Kansas Department of Agriculture is responsible for licensing and inspecting more than 10,000 restaurants and nearly 900 lodging establishments statewide. To accomplish the annual license renewal process the department has had to hire temporary help. Now, by providing businesses the option to renew licenses online, the department hopes to minimize the impact the annual license renewal has on its staff. &l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;Restaurant and lodging establishment licenses expire December 31 each year, and online renewals will be available from November 1 through January 31. Optometrists now have 24/7 access to renew and securely pay for their licenses online.&lt;br /&gt;The online renewal system is using OE TRACKER to integrate continuing education information directly into the renewal process.  When a license is renewed online, hours that are stored will automatically be integrated into the Kansas license renewal system.  This system will replace the long-standing tradition of mailing stacks of paper copies of continuing education certificates to the Board.&lt;br /&gt;Entities that provide malpractice insurance coverage for optometrists will also find the new system convenient. These companies can now access and verify optometrists’ license information online at any time. Information available includes license renewal deadlines and status, as well as any disciplinary actions.&lt;br /&gt;The KSBEO currently licenses 652 optometrists throughout the state of Kansas.
